ORDINANCE NO. 948 <br /> <br />A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Y OF SANTA ANA~ A~NDING <br />SECTION 67 of ~RDINANCE NO. 658, AS AMENDED BY <br /> ORDINANCES NO. 710 and 771. <br /> <br /> The~ Board ofTrustees of the City of Santa Ana do ordain as follows: <br /> <br /> SECTION 1.~ That Section 67 of Ordinance 658 as amended by Ordinance No. 710 <br /> and No. 771, is hereby amended to read as follows: <br /> <br /> SECTION 67. Every person, firm. or corporation engaged in the business <br /> <br /> or occupation of a solicitor, $5.00 per day for each solicitor. <br /> <br /> A "solicitor" within the meaning of this ordinance is defined to be any <br /> person who goes from house to house or from place to plach in the City of Santa Ana, <br /> selling or taking orders, or offering to sell or take orders for goods, wares or <br /> merchandise, or any article for future delivery, or for service to be performed in the <br /> future, or for the making, manufacturing or repairing of any article for future delivery. <br /> <br /> Any person seeking a license to engage as a solicitor within the City of <br /> Santa Aha shall make application therefor to the City Clerk on forms to be provided, <br /> stating the name and address of the applicant, the kind of goods offered for sale, or <br /> the kind of service to be performed. Such application shall be accompanied by either <br /> cash in the sum of $500.00, or a bond in the sum of $500.00, executed by the bounden <br /> principal and any reliable surety company in favor of said City of Santa Aha, and shall <br /> <br />enure to the benefit of the City of Santa Aha and to any person or persons and to all <br /> employors of said licensee. .The conditions of this bond shall be stated in <br /> substantially the following language: Such bond shall be conditioned upon the making of <br /> final delivery of the goods ordered or services to be performed in accordance with the <br /> terms of such order, or failing therein, that the advance payment on such order be <br /> refunded. <br /> <br /> Any person aggrieved by the action of any such solicitor shall have the right <br /> of action on the bond for the recovery of money or damages, or both. Such bond shall <br /> remain in full force and effect for a period of ninety (90) days after the expiration <br /> of any such license, and in ca~e of a cash deposit such deposit shall be retained by <br /> the City of Santa Aha for a like period of ninety days after the expiration of any such <br /> license. <br /> <br /> This section shall not apply to any employee, agent or representative of any <br /> person~ firm or corporation that is paying a vocational tax to the City of Santa Ana as <br /> specified in any other section of this ordinance. <br /> <br /> SESSION 2. All ordinances or parts of ordinances as the same affect this <br /> ordinance, are to that extent repealed. <br /> <br /> SECTION 3. The City Clerk shall certify to the passage of this ordinance and <br /> cause the same to be published three times in the "Santa Ana Daily Evening Register", a <br /> daily newspaper printed, published and circulated in the City of Santa Aha, and said <br /> ordinance shall take effect thirty (30) days from the date of its final passage. <br /> <br /> The foregoing orSinance is approved this 19th day of October, 1931. <br /> <br />ATTEST: <br /> <br /> E.
